Ford to Reduce Salaried Workforce by Hundreds, Reports The Detroit Bureau

Ford Motor Company, one of the largest automobile manufacturers in the world, has announced that it will be reducing its salaried workforce by hundreds. The news was first reported by The Detroit Bureau, a leading automotive news outlet, and has since been confirmed by Ford officials.

According to the report, the job cuts will primarily affect salaried employees in North America and will be part of a broader restructuring effort aimed at improving the company’s financial performance. The move comes as Ford faces mounting pressure from investors to cut costs and boost profits amid a challenging market environment.

While the exact number of job cuts has not been disclosed, sources familiar with the matter suggest that it could be in the range of several hundred positions. The affected employees are expected to be notified in the coming weeks, with most of the cuts taking place by the end of the year.

In a statement, Ford said that the job cuts were necessary to “align our workforce with the needs of our business.” The company added that it was committed to supporting affected employees through the transition and would be offering severance packages and other support services.

The news of the job cuts comes just months after Ford announced a major restructuring plan that included the closure of several plants and the discontinuation of some vehicle models. The company has been struggling to keep up with changing consumer preferences and increased competition from foreign automakers.

Despite these challenges, Ford remains one of the largest employers in the automotive industry, with over 190,000 employees worldwide. The company has a long history of innovation and has been at the forefront of many technological advancements in the industry.
